function [AF,BF]=gabrieszbounds(varargin) %GABRIESZBOUNDS Calculate Riesz sequence/basis bounds of Gabor frame. % Usage: fcond=gabrieszbounds(g,a,M); % [A,B]=gabrieszbounds(g,a,M); % [A,B]=gabrieszbounds(g,a,M,L); % % Input parameters: % g : The window function. % a : Length of time shift. % M : Number of channels. % L : Length of transform to consider. % Output parameters: % fcond : Frame condition number (B/A) % A,B : Frame bounds. % % GABRIESZBOUNDS(g,a,M) calculates the ratio B/A of the Riesz bounds % of the Gabor system with window g, and parameters a, M. % % [A,B]=GABRIESZBOUNDS(g,a,M) calculates the Riesz bounds A and B % of the Gabor system with window g, and parameters a, M. % % The window g may be a vector of numerical values, a text string or a % cell array. See the help of GABWIN for more details. % % If the optional parameter L is specified, the window is cut or % zero-extended to length L. % % See also: gabframebounds, gabwin, gabdualnorm % Copyright (C) 2005-2012 Peter L.
